Gold selective ion exchange resins have been designed to have a high selectivity for the monovalent Au CN 2 and Ag CN 2 species Any other metals that forms similar complexes such as Cu CN 2 will compete for active sites on the resin and reduce the resin s capacity for precious metals Ion Exchange Resins Versus Activated Carbon
